Output d582816503839305950eaa515e96cffbe331cdf354e6cb754d0db2e932bb1347:0

value
1248000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4260139d1a59f685efe42ef34d4dff5a102e1606 OP_EQUALVERIFY OP_CHECKSIG
address
173xhBWGT9h7mqdQSeZRnSGGbb42yqFAsz
transaction
d582816503839305950eaa515e96cffbe331cdf354e6cb754d0db2e932bb1347
spent
true